What is the Greatest Common Factor of 90532 and 90539?

Greatest common factor (GCF) of 90532 and 90539 is 1.

GCF(90532,90539) = 1

How to find the GCF of 90532 and 90539?

We will first find the prime factorization of 90532 and 90539. After we will calculate the factors of 90532 and 90539 and find the biggest common factor number .

Step-1: Prime Factorization of 90532

Prime factors of 90532 are 2, 13, 1741. Prime factorization of 90532 in exponential form is:

90532 = 22 × 131 × 17411

Step-2: Prime Factorization of 90539

Prime factors of 90539 are 37, 2447. Prime factorization of 90539 in exponential form is:

90539 = 371 × 24471

Step-3: Factors of 90532

List of positive integer factors of 90532 that divides 90532 without a remainder.

1, 2, 4, 13, 26, 52, 1741, 3482, 6964, 22633, 45266

Step-4: Factors of 90539

List of positive integer factors of 90539 that divides 90532 without a remainder.

1, 37, 2447

Final Step: Biggest Common Factor Number

We found the factors and prime factorization of 90532 and 90539. The biggest common factor number is the GCF number.
So the greatest common factor 90532 and 90539 is 1.
